New Provisioning Framework To Provide Availability-Guaranteed Service In Wdm Mesh Networks |
Abstract | ||
---|---|---|
In this paper, we present a connection-provisioning framework to satisfy customers' availability requirements using appropriate protection schemes. The framework contains two parts: (a) WDM mesh network service availability analysis; and (b) a connection-provisioning approach using the analysis. We present the availability analysis for connections with different protection schemes (i.e., unprotected, dedicated, or shared protected) and propose an integer linear program (LIP) based provisioning approach for static traffic. We verify the theoretical availability analysis through simulations, and demonstrate the effectiveness of our provisioning approach using numerical examples. |
